Subject: Handover — Quillmere matching service

Welcome aboard. The main open item is GC pauses in the Quillmere matcher: pauses spike past 400ms during evening batch ingest, which trips the pairing timeout. We've tuned heap regions and it's better, but watch the pause dashboard after each release. Deploys go through the Harrowgate pipeline; artifacts must be signed before the staging promote step will accept them. The deploy key you'll need for signed releases is below.

deploy key for kagup-bawig: bky9_ZMq28eTw9

### Schema registry recovery — Eventloom

When producers report rejected payloads, check whether the Eventloom registry pod restarted and lost its compatibility cache. Rebuild it with `eventloom cache --rebuild`; expect two minutes of degraded validation. Do not bump schema versions during the rebuild, as subject ordering can corrupt. Consumers on the Marrowgate cluster re-resolve automatically. The rebuild job authenticates against the registry admin API using the credential set on the following line of the env file.

secret setting of tajof-bahif: COURIER_KEY3=65d

Hi team,

Before I hand off the 3.2 release, please note the humidity sensor drift reported on Verdana controllers in the Elmbrook trial site. Drift exceeds 4% after roughly ten days of continuous operation; firmware 3.2.1 adds an automatic recalibration cycle every 72 hours. Support should advise growers to install 3.2.1 and trigger a manual recalibration once. The hotfix bundle must be verified before distribution, so I'm including the signing key used for the 3.2.1 packages below.

release key, fahof-yagap: bky3_m5d

Ticket SCAN-218: Barfleet scanner creds expired

Hey — heads up before tomorrow's cut: the service token the Barfleet barcode bridge uses to talk to Inventrix expired overnight, so scans are silently dropping. I've minted a replacement and smoke-tested it on the Dockside staging rig. Please bake it into the release config. New Inventrix key follows.

app token of tagug-hahaf = kto2_9v